2003 Fiat Idea vs. 2002 Suzuki Jimny

To start off, 2003 Fiat Idea is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2002 Suzuki Jimny.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2002 Suzuki Jimny would be higher. At 1,328 cc (4 cylinders), 2002 Suzuki Jimny is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2003 Fiat Idea (78 HP) has 2 more horse power than 2002 Suzuki Jimny. (76 HP). In normal driving conditions, 2003 Fiat Idea should accelerate faster than 2002 Suzuki Jimny.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2003 Fiat Idea weights approximately 133 kg more than 2002 Suzuki Jimny.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2002 Suzuki Jimny is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2003 Fiat Idea.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2002 Suzuki Jimny will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2003 Fiat Idea (114 Nm @ 4000 RPM) has 8 more torque (in Nm) than 2002 Suzuki Jimny. (106 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2003 Fiat Idea will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2002 Suzuki Jimny.
